The City of Hillsboro Parks & Recreation Department is seeking an organized and collaborative project professional to support the planning and development of parks, trails, and recreation amenities throughout the community.
This full-time position supports capital projects, strategic initiatives, long-range planning, and adopted system-plan priorities. The work brings together land use review, trail development, grants, consultant contracts, community engagement, accessibility, technical documentation, and field-based project support.
If you enjoy organizing complex information, building relationships, spending some of your time in parks, working on parks & trail related projects, and helping work move from an idea toward implementation, we encourage you to apply.
Hillsboro Parks & Recreation enhances quality of life by providing welcoming public spaces, recreation opportunities, facilities, and a connected system of parks and trails.
The Parks Planning & Development Division helps guide how the park and trail system grows and evolves. The team works closely with other City departments, consultants, public agencies, community partners, and residents to plan new facilities, improve existing spaces, and respond to the needs of a growing and changing community.
This position reports to the Parks Planning & Development Manager and works within a seven-FTE team that includes Project Specialists, Project Managers, and a Watershed Restoration Coordinator.
This position combines project coordination, technical review, community collaboration, and field-based work to help advance Parks & Recreation priorities. You will support capital projects, strategic initiatives, long-range planning, and work identified in adopted strategic and system plans.
At the beginning, much of the work will be completed in a support capacity while you learn the department, division, City processes, and partner relationships. As you build knowledge and experience, you will take greater ownership of smaller projects and complete assignments with less day-to-day support or oversight.
The role balances detailed technical and administrative work with regular communication and problem-solving. On any given project, you may review plans and maps, coordinate consultant deliverables, prepare grant documentation, organize community input, maintain project records, or visit a park, trail, or construction site.
